The Small Pack Operator is responsible for operating all equipment used in the production of finished goods in accordance with process and quality standards to meet the production schedules assigned. That is, they will perform production activities and operate production equipment in accordance with BRC requirements, Good Manufacturing Practices (GMPs), as well as all Illes SOPs, Quality standards, and time sequences. ESSENTIAL JOB FUNCTIONS:
- Check bulk materials, film, ribbon, cases, shaker bottles, and label information against the batch sheet. Select and load the correct pouch and case label files and enter variable information. Review the pouch and case labels and get approval from the QA technician.
- Learning how to set up pouch filling machine per standard machine settings and ensure correct tooling is in place, clean, and in good condition. Operating the pouch filler per established procedures with some assistance.
- Follow production sequence and perform all job changeover procedures
- Observe production or monitor equipment to ensure safe and efficient operation.
- Examine materials, ingredients, or products visually or with hands to ensure conformance to established standards, especially seal integrity, print quality, and weight.
- Perform periodic seal leak testing.
- Report equipment malfunctions to team leaders, Supervisors or maintenance staff
- Observe work and Human Machine Interface (HMI) and monitor gauges, dials, and other indicators to ensure that operators conform to production or processing standards.
- Collect samples with the necessary information for testing.
- Learn how to fill pouches with the specified label weight or volume accurately.
- Maintain SPC charts and adjust the machine as needed.
- Training on how to operate or be efficient at operating 1 filling machine for small pack production.
- Load materials and products into package processing equipment.
- Stack finished containers on pallets per specifications.
- Learning to accurately punch in, make, and fill times on the batch sheet through RiteTime.
- Clean and maintain equipment, using hand tools in accordance with health and safety standards
- Mark and label containers, container tags, or products using marking tools.
- Learning how to complete job outputs in Ross, apply LPNs, and move finished goods to the warehouse.
- Safely operate one production processing line, packaging, and powered industrial equipment.
